LIFESTYLE IN THE 70'S
TECHNOLOGY
1970
life was so much different back then, There were no personal computers or cell
phones, video games were a little bit rare and expensive, not a lot of people
could afford them. Yet playing game after game of Pong would amaze families,
also Atari was the world's first arcade video game, every kid was stoked about
it.

FASHION
1970
Polyester was the material of choice and bright colors were everywhere. Men
and women alike were wearing very tight fitting pants and platform shoes. By
1973, most women were wearing high cut boots and low cut pants.
Early 1970s fashion was a fun era. It culminated some of the best elements of
the 60s and perfected and/or exaggerated them. Some of the best clothing
produced in the 1970s perfectly blended the moods with the hippies.

GAMES/HOBBIES
1970
When it came to hobbies, the 1970's had a huge variety, and some are even
popular today, I mean, who could forget pet rocks? Pet rocks are simply rocks
that people have as pets, Mexican jumping beans are these little "beans" that
can "jump". Slime is a type of goo that is fun to play with, (like silly putty) and
Magic 8 Balls are balls with a cube inside having answers, so when you shake
it, it answers any yes or no question, but it is not be accurate.

TECHNOLOGY
In recent decades, technology has introduced major changes in the way we live.
COMPUTERS
One of the benefits of having a technology go mainstream is that the cost of
ownership for related products drops dramatically. Whereas you used to have to
take out a small loan to buy a computer (and build a room to house it in), now
you can get a decent all-purpose machine for less than $1,000.

TV
We are no longer held captive by the prime-time schedules of a handful of
networks. Now, with TiVo cable DVRs, we don't have to wait for our favorite
shows. And thanks to Hulu and Netflix, we can go back and rewatch entire
seasons that we may have missed the first time around--without buying any
DVDs.
